Exclamation Radio Lights up (like during night-time) when I press the brakes???

I'm having a strange problem with the car that started today: I tried searching for a few different terms in the title of threads but no help.

This morning when I put my foot on the brakes and started my car I noticed that when I pressed the brake pedal the 'nightime illumination' for the radio would come on. As soon as I let my foot off of the brakes it goes away, but everytime I push the brake pedal the radio lights up as if I had the parking lights on.

It's really annoying so I just turned on my parking lights to keep the damn thing lit up all the time.

This is probably related to my LED mods. I have:
LED brake lights
LED Rear and front parking lights
LED Reverse lights
LED Turnsignals (front and rear)
LED 3rd brake light - I bought 'defarmer69's' 3 row version

The funny thing is that these exterior LED mods have been working perfectly for a few months (since the start of april probably)

The only recent lighting mods I have done is:

1 - I put 3 gauges on my a-pillar (I wired the back lighting to come on by splicing it into the green/white 12v wire behind the dimmer switch)
2 - I wired some LED footwell lighting into the cigarette lighter so that when that comes on the LED's come on also, but I also put a manual switch so that I can leave them off if I want too. (even if I leave this switch off the "radio lights on when I press the brakes" thing still happens.

Also: I doubt my radio is broken - I never ever ever use the thing.
